Abstract: UML is a modeling language that most developers employed during the design phase. UML provides various types of diagrams used for specifying both the structure and the behavior of systems.
One of the benefits claimed for the Naked Objects approach (see article 1) is that it helps in the capture and modeling of business requirements. There is a widespread misconception that modeling ...
Abstract: There is an increasing need for effective testing of software for complex safety-critical applications. This paper proposes a supporting method of testing for Java programs by using Unified ...
You can create a release to package software, along with release notes and links to binary files, for other people to use. Learn more about releases in our docs.
For developers who want a way to move into high level system design languages such as the unified modeling language, Excel Software has just begun shipping QuickUML 2.0 for Windows, Mac OS X and Linux ...